Robert Johansen
(Ph.D. Columbia, 1968) specializes in issues of international
ethics and global governance, the United Nations and the maintenance
of peace and security, and peace and world order studies.
His major publications include The National Interest and
the Human Interest: An Analysis of U.S. Foreign Policy (Princeton,
1980) and Toward an Alternative Security System: Moving
Beyond the Balance of Power in the Search for World Security
(World Policy Institute, 1983), and he co-edited The
Constitutional Foundations of World Peace (SUNY, 1993). His
scholarly articles have appeared in World Policy Journal,
World Politics, The Journal of Peace Research, Global Governance,
Third World Quarterly, Mershon International Studies Review,
and Review of Politics. More popular articles on public policy
have appeared in The Atlantic, Harper's, The New York Times,
Christian Century, and other periodicals. He is the founding
editor-in-chief of World Policy Journal. He is conducting
research on enhancing
U.N. peacekeeping and enforcement through an institutional
grant from the United States Institute of Peace. He is also
conducting research on the role of non-governmental organizations
in promoting compliance with international humanitarian law
and the establishment of a permanent International Criminal
Court, under a grant from the Aspen Institute. He was Director
of Graduate Studies at the Kroc Institute from 1987-1998,
2001-2002 and has been a senior fellow at the Kroc Institute
since 1986.
